Calming strategies aren’t very effective if they are only attempted when emotions are high. Keeping simple calming strategies in your back pocket will come in handy when students need help learning to regulate. Implementing these strategies regularly will also create a calmer classroom environment, which results in a calmer, happier teacher.Relaxation techniques are practices to help bring about the body’s “relaxation response,” which is characterized by slower breathing, lower blood pressure, and a reduced heart rate. The relaxation response is the opposite of the stress response. Developed in Europe, traffic calming (a direct translation of the German "vekehrsberuhigung") is a system of design and management strategies that aim to balance traffic on streets with other uses. It is founded on the idea that streets should help create and preserve a sense of place, that their purpose is for people to walk, stroll, look ...Traffic Calming Strategies. Lane Narrowing. Narrow lanes reduce speeds and minimize crashes on city streets by way of reducing the right-of-way and making drivers wary of traffic and adjacent users. Through the methods of mindfulness, children can learn self-awareness and self-calming strategies that will become life-long skills for handling stress and emotions.Box Breathing. Box Breathing is an excellent autism calming strategy that helps you practice deep breathing in a systematic way. Breathe in for a count of four. Hold your breath for a count of four. Exhale for a count of 4 and continue while tracing around an imaginary box. 3.

Then, use in a designated cool-off spot or calm down kit to support your child through tough moments.Nov 23, 2022 · Hold to a count of seven. Exhale through pursed lips with a whooshing sound to a count of eight. Repeat the cycle up to four times, unless uncomfortable. Aim to repeat 4-7-8 breathing twice a day, limiting yourself to four breath cycles in the beginning.
